Its over near Rome - - off I-75. They have a website www.highlandparkresort.com We normally go to Locust Stake, Durhamtown, Beasley ****, we have pretty much been everywhere on the georgia off road site. Kind of getting board with the same ol' stuff were ready for something new. They say Highland is not yet completed but you can still ride for I think $10, when it is done I think it is gonna be $25 like Durhamtown. But I would still be willing to spend $10 to keep from wondering the same old beaten path. If you are not familar with Durhamtown they also have a site www.durhamtown.com
